Cyprus vs. Lebanon: The Stable Harbor vs. The Phoenix of the Levant
A Tale of Two Levantine Destinies
Comparing Cyprus and Lebanon is like looking at two siblings who grew up in the same turbulent neighborhood but chose different paths. They are close neighbors in the Eastern Mediterranean, sharing ancient Phoenician roots, a vibrant culinary scene, and a complex history. Yet, Cyprus has become a symbol of stability, an EU member offering a predictable and peaceful life. Lebanon is the "Phoenix," a nation of breathtaking beauty, incredible resilience, and brilliant creativity that is perpetually rising from the ashes of political and economic turmoil.
The Most Striking Contrasts
- Stability vs. Volatility: This is the core difference. Cyprus offers a bedrock of political and economic stability, underpinned by its EU membership. Lebanon is in a state of near-constant flux, with a fragile political system and a recurring cycle of economic crises.
- Pace and Energy: Life in Cyprus is relaxed and predictable. Life in Lebanon, particularly in Beirut, is a high-octane mix of glamour, creativity, chaos, and a "work hard, play harder" ethos. The energy is infectious but exhausting.
- Societal Structure: Cyprus has a relatively straightforward societal structure. Lebanon has one of the most complex and delicate sectarian political systems in the world, with power officially shared among its many religious communities, which is both a source of its diversity and its instability.
The Quality vs. Quantity Paradox
Cyprus provides a high "quality of life" through security, low stress, and reliability. You can plan for the future with a degree of certainty. It’s a safe and comfortable existence. Lebanon offers an incredible "quality of experience." The country’s natural beauty, from the snow-capped mountains to the Mediterranean coast, is stunning. Its people are known for their entrepreneurial spirit, creativity, and legendary hospitality. Life in Lebanon is never dull; it is a rich, intense, and deeply lived experience, but it comes with a heavy price of uncertainty.
Practical Advice
If You Want to Start a Business:
Choose Cyprus for: A secure and stable base of operations. The low-tax, EU-regulated environment is ideal for any business that values predictability and market access.
Choose Lebanon for: High-risk, high-reward ventures that tap into the incredible human capital, particularly in creative industries, tech, and media. It’s for entrepreneurs who thrive in chaos and can navigate extreme volatility.
If You Want to Settle Down:
Cyprus is for you if: Your priority is safety, stability, and a peaceful environment for your family. It is the rational and secure choice.
Lebanon is for you if: You are drawn by deep family ties, an unbreakable love for its culture, and possess an extraordinary level of resilience. It is a choice of the heart, often against logic.
The Tourist Experience
Cyprus offers: A relaxing and predictable holiday of sun, sea, and archaeological sites. It is easy and safe.
Lebanon offers: A journey of stunning contrasts. Skiing in the mountains and swimming in the sea on the same day, exploring ancient Roman ruins in Baalbek, and diving into the legendary nightlife of Beirut. It is an unforgettable, albeit complex, destination.
Conclusion: Which World Would You Choose?
The choice between Cyprus and Lebanon is a choice between the head and the heart. Cyprus is the sensible choice: it’s safe, stable, and prosperous. Lebanon is the passionate choice: it’s beautiful, chaotic, and heartbreakingly brilliant. One offers peace of mind, the other offers a life lived at maximum intensity.
